Having liberated a patient from a ventilator and CPAP, and making sure they maintain adequate oxygenation and secretion clearance through a tracheostomy, the patient can start to be considered for tracheostomy decannulation.
For more information about tracheostomy management, check out the All-Wales TRACHES checklist (linked below) which provides the simple things you need to do to look after a patient with a tracheostomy.
